Exploring The Benefits Of Outplacement Services
In today’s ever-changing job market, companies often find themselves faced with the difficult task of downsizing their workforce This can be a challenging and emotional process for both the employees who are being let go and the managers who must deliver the news In these situations, outplacement services can be a valuable resource to help ease the transition for all parties involved.
Outplacement services, also known as career transition services, are designed to support individuals who have been laid off or let go from their jobs These services aim to assist employees in finding new employment opportunities and navigating the job search process effectively While outplacement services vary depending on the provider, they typically offer a range of resources and support to help displaced workers transition smoothly into their next career move.
One of the main benefits of outplacement services is the provision of career coaching and counseling Professional career coaches can work with individuals to assess their skills, interests, and goals, and create a personalized career plan to help them identify new job opportunities These coaches can also provide guidance on resume writing, interview skills, networking, and other essential job search strategies to help individuals land their next job.
Another important aspect of outplacement services is the access to job search resources and tools Many outplacement providers offer job search databases, job boards, and networking events to help individuals connect with potential employers and explore new career opportunities These resources can be invaluable for individuals who may be unfamiliar with the job market or are looking to expand their professional network.

Professional resume writers can help individuals craft a compelling resume and cover letter that highlights their skills and experiences effectively This can be particularly beneficial for individuals who may not have updated their resume in years or are unsure of how to market themselves to potential employers.
Outplacement services also offer support in the form of interview preparation and practice Many providers offer mock interviews and feedback sessions to help individuals improve their interview skills and confidence This can be especially helpful for individuals who may be feeling anxious about interviewing or who may not have had to interview for a job in several years.
One of the less tangible but equally important benefits of outplacement services is the emotional support and guidance they provide to individuals who have been laid off Losing a job can be a devastating and stressful experience, and outplacement services can offer a safe and supportive environment for individuals to process their emotions, gain perspective, and move forward with their career goals.
